20 ways to make your own wall art

Making your own artwork isn’t just about saving money. It’s about creating something personal that is exactly who you are, and shows your (and your family’s) passions. Of course, it’s also good for the budget, too! With a million and one things to spend money on for your home, why not use the art in your home to be a little more personal, have fun, and tap into your creativity. Don’t think you’re creative? Well of course you are! You can make your own artwork – and I’m sharing 20 easy DIY ideas for you to get your art on.
